This Goat Cheeseis a clean ivory white cylindrical cut cheese with outstanding goaty aromas, its paste is semi-hard and it is quite balanced in the mouth. The cheese has few eyes and these are small in size and are randomly distributed

Its rind is yellow, thin and semi-hard. Its texture to the touch is smooth and its paste is of medium elasticity. It has a dairy aroma that blends in good harmony with the aromas of maturation, in the mouth the aromas and scents of the nose are intensified. It is characterized by an accentuated aftertaste slightly persistent, smooth, pleasant and balanced

Cylindrical cheese made in the Cuesería de Bedón in Frieras, (Posada de Llanes, Asturias) with pasteurized goat's milk from their own herd

A pasteurized milk to which animal rennet is added. Once the curd is obtained, it is cut and drained, placed on cloths in perforated molds and after a brief rest, the pressing begins. It is salted in brine, where the time should vary according to the weight of the pieces and the type of cheese being processed. They are left to dry for a short time and immediately go to the ripening chamber, where the touch and eye of the master cheesemaker gives them the appropriate point.

The Bedón cheese factory takes its name from the Bedón river, next to which the cheese factory is located. This river flows into the sea next to the beautiful and mythical Monastery of San Antolin


The Bedón Cheese Factory produces three different types of handmade cheese from pasteurized milk from their own animals, in addition to this cow cheese makes the Bedón de Cabra and Bedón de Mezla (Goat and Cow), as well as Requesón and Queso Fresco

An artisanal process is respected in all the steps of production, from the rearing of livestock to the production of the cheeses. They have their own livestock, good pastures, experience in the elaboration and good ways of working

The Bedón Cheese Factory has won several awards for the quality of its artisan products. In 2006 and 2007, its cheeses were distinguished among the best in Spain in a tasting competition held at the XX and XXI International Salon of the Gourmet Club. In 2005, in Oviedo, it won a prize at the Ascension Fair. And also the tasting association El Pláganu, in Avilés, awarded it the best cheese of Asturias in 2008
